Look at the steering wheel and instrument cluster cover. If you have peeling or scratches on the wheel and/or your cluster cover is no longer sits flush, those are two items you can get replaced under warranty. those are the only items I've had issues with and got replaced.

Took my '08 in today to address the muffler rattle, steering wheel scratching/peeling and the seat bubble.
I just bought the car a couple of weeks ago and I guess the original warranty is now up and the extended warranty I purchased won't cover these items.
Out of good will, they replaced the muffler- however I still hear the same rattling. They are also going to 'repair' the steering wheel but will not replace. And they are checking with Infiniti on the seat (driver's side is the only one with an issue). Not holding my breath on the seat being fixed/replaced.
